Uttarakhand: Police encounter with cow smugglers, two miscreants injured, two absconding

There was an encounter between Kashipur police and cow smugglers in Udham Singh Nagar last night. Two miscreants were injured in retaliatory firing. While two accused took advantage of the darkness and fled from the spot. The injured have been admitted to the hospital for treatment.
Police encounter with cow smugglers
Let us tell you that late night cow smugglers opened fire on the police during checking. In the retaliatory firing, the smugglers got shot in the leg. The accused have been identified as Ibrahim and Arif. According to the police, cases have been registered against both the miscreants in the past as well. Both the injured have been admitted to the hospital for treatment.
Search for absconding smugglers continues
Seeing the seriousness of the incident, SSP Manikant Mishra reached the hospital after receiving the information and inquired about the matter from the police officers. Police has freed 2 illegal weapons and 1 cow from the accused cow smugglers. While the search for two other absconding smugglers Iqbal and Afzal is on.
